Key Features to Consider When Choosing Farm Tractors for Sugarcane Cultivation in South America
When it comes to sugarcane cultivation in South America, choosing the right farm tractor is crucial. The right tractor can make a significant difference in the efficiency and productivity of the farming operation. There are several key features that farmers should consider when selecting a tractor for sugarcane cultivation.
One of the most important features to consider is the horsepower of the tractor. Sugarcane cultivation requires a tractor with sufficient power to handle the heavy loads and tough terrain. A tractor with higher horsepower will be able to handle larger implements and pull heavier loads, which can greatly increase productivity on the farm.
Another important feature to consider is the transmission of the tractor. There are two main types of transmissions: manual and automatic. Manual transmissions require the operator to manually shift gears, while automatic transmissions shift gears automatically. For sugarcane cultivation, an automatic transmission may be more suitable as it allows the operator to focus on other tasks, such as steering and controlling the implements.
The size and weight of the tractor are also important considerations. Sugarcane fields can be challenging to navigate, with uneven terrain and narrow rows. A smaller and lighter tractor may be more maneuverable in these conditions, allowing the operator to easily navigate through the fields. Additionally, a lighter tractor may cause less compaction of the soil, which is important for maintaining soil health and fertility.
The type of tires on the tractor is another key feature to consider. Sugarcane fields can be muddy and slippery, especially during the rainy season. Tractors with wide and deep-treaded tires provide better traction and stability, reducing the risk of getting stuck or sliding on the wet ground. Some tractors also offer the option of dual tires, which further enhance traction and stability.
The comfort and safety features of the tractor should not be overlooked. Farming is a physically demanding job, and spending long hours in the tractor can take a toll on the operator. Tractors with comfortable seats, ergonomic controls, and air-conditioned cabins can greatly improve the operator’s comfort and reduce fatigue. Safety features such as roll-over protection structures (ROPS) and seat belts are also essential to protect the operator in case of accidents.
Lastly, the availability of spare parts and after-sales support should be considered when choosing a tractor. It is important to select a tractor from a reputable manufacturer that has a strong presence in South America. This ensures that spare parts are readily available and that there is a reliable network of dealers and service centers to provide after-sales support.

Comparing the Top Farm Tractors for Sugarcane Cultivation in South America
Sugarcane cultivation is a vital industry in South America, with countries like Brazil, Colombia, and Argentina being major producers. To efficiently cultivate sugarcane, farmers rely on powerful and reliable farm tractors. In this article, we will compare the top farm tractors for sugarcane cultivation in South America, taking into consideration factors such as power, versatility, and efficiency.
One of the leading tractors in the market for sugarcane cultivation is the John Deere 8R series. These tractors are known for their exceptional power and advanced technology. With engine power ranging from 245 to 400 horsepower, they can easily handle the demanding tasks of sugarcane cultivation. The 8R series tractors also offer excellent fuel efficiency, reducing operating costs for farmers. Additionally, they come equipped with features like AutoTrac guidance system, which ensures precise and efficient field operations.
Another popular choice among sugarcane farmers is the Massey Ferguson MF 8700 series. These tractors are renowned for their versatility and durability. With engine power ranging from 270 to 400 horsepower, they can handle a wide range of tasks, from plowing and planting to harvesting. The MF 8700 series tractors also offer excellent maneuverability, making them ideal for navigating through narrow sugarcane fields. Moreover, they come with advanced features like Dyna-VT transmission, which allows for seamless speed control and improved fuel efficiency.
For farmers looking for a compact yet powerful option, the New Holland T7 series is a top contender. These tractors are known for their agility and efficiency. With engine power ranging from 140 to 300 horsepower, they are suitable for both small and large-scale sugarcane cultivation. The T7 series tractors also offer excellent visibility and comfort, ensuring a pleasant working environment for farmers. Additionally, they come with features like IntelliSteer auto-guidance system, which enhances precision and reduces operator fatigue.
When it comes to efficiency and productivity, the Case IH Magnum series is a popular choice among sugarcane farmers. These tractors are known for their high horsepower and advanced technology. With engine power ranging from 180 to 380 horsepower, they can handle the most demanding tasks with ease. The Magnum series tractors also offer excellent fuel efficiency, reducing operating costs for farmers. Moreover, they come equipped with features like AFS Connect, which allows for remote monitoring and control of the tractor’s performance.
Lastly, the Valtra T series is a reliable option for sugarcane cultivation in South America. These tractors are known for their durability and ease of use. With engine power ranging from 155 to 250 horsepower, they can handle a variety of tasks, from land preparation to harvesting. The T series tractors also offer excellent comfort and visibility, ensuring a pleasant working experience for farmers. Additionally, they come with features like SmartTouch armrest, which provides intuitive control and easy access to essential functions.
